abcoder

Agentic backend coder - A Jupyter notebook manager with MCP (Model Context Protocol) integration for AI-assisted code execution and bioinformatics workflows.

Supports multiple Jupyter kernels (Python, R, etc.) for parallel notebook management.

🪩 What can it do?

  • Jupyter Notebook Management: Create, switch between, and manage multiple Jupyter notebooks
  • Multi-kernel Support: Manage and run code in multiple Jupyter kernels (e.g., Python, R) simultaneously
  • Code Execution: Execute single-step or multi-step code in Jupyter kernels
  • Variable Backup: Safely backup variables before code execution to prevent data loss
  • API Documentation: Query function and API documentation directly from the kernel
  • Output Handling: Capture and display execution results, errors, and generated figures
  • Bioinformatics Integration: Designed for bioinformatics workflows with support for common libraries like scanpy, pandas, numpy, etc.

🏎️ Quickstart

Install

Install from PyPI:

pip install abcoder

Test the installation:

abcoder run

Configuration

Run abcoder locally

First, check the installation path:

which abcoder
# Example output: /home/user/bin/abcoder

Configure your MCP client: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"abcoder": {
      "command": "/home/user/bin/abcoder",
      "args": ["run"]
    }
  }
}

Run abcoder remotely

Start the server on your remote machine:

abcoder run --transport shttp --port 8000

Configure your local MCP client: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"abcoder": {
      "url": "http://localhost:8000/mcp"
    }
  }
}

🛠️ Available Tools

Notebook Management

  • create_notebook: Create a new Jupyter notebook with specified ID and path
  • switch_active_notebook: Switch between different notebooks

Code Execution

  • single_step_execute: Execute a single code block
  • multi_step_execute: Execute multiple code steps with cell addition
  • query_api_doc: Query function documentation from the kernel

Features

  • Variable Backup: Automatically backup variables before execution
  • Error Handling: Comprehensive error capture and reporting
  • Output Display: Support for text, images, and other display data
  • Kernel Management: Automatic kernel lifecycle management
